50 Section 2B: Controlling Your Phone’s Settings
Setting a Start-up/Power-off Tone
To set a start-up/power-off tone:
1. Select >Settings > Sounds > Others.
2. Select Start-up Tone or Power-off Tone.
3. Scroll to select a tone and press .
Using Voice Prompt
This feature allows you to hear voice prompts atVoice
Recorder, Screen Call setting, etc. (default setting is off).
To enable or disable voice prompt:
1. Select >Settings > Sounds > Others > Voice Prompt.
2. Select On or Off and press .
Setting Up Key Press Echo
With this feature, you can hear a voice say the numbers when
you press the keypad. This feature is available when you are in
standby mode.
To turn Key Press Echo on or off:
1. Select >Settings > Sounds > Others > Key Press Echo.
2. Select On or Off and press .
Tip:
When ringer volume is set to “Silence All” or “Vibrate All,”
voice prompts cannot be heard.
